Output 1709237363d965567a32690af69f666d8baab1e162e27e444c76b1fb6673837b:0

value
123998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 434c18b5090a7b9887ab026f693d683a0f39a4c9 OP_EQUALVERIFY OP_CHECKSIG
address
178qS8biiW6ZVMk5pBAc2rLfhhFFzriXYb
transaction
1709237363d965567a32690af69f666d8baab1e162e27e444c76b1fb6673837b
spent
true